As verbs, caliper is a hyponym of mensurate; that is, caliper is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than mensurate:
  • mensurate: determine the measurements of something or somebody, take measurements of
  • caliper: measure the diameter of something with calipers
Other hyponyms of mensurate include shoot, triangulate, calliper, calibrate.
